Very cute, I feel your logo has a very approachable feel to it!

I am primarily a graphic designer, and do quite a bit of work with logo design. I like the use of the dot as a separation, have you played around with the kerning of the text in your name? If you plan to use this as a watermark you may want to tighten that up so that you can still watermark at a larger, more legible size without distracting from your images.

Also, if you convert this to a greyscale logo, you can create a brush with the logo and create a simple action to make a new layer and stamp that layer with your logo. This is useful so you don't have to constantly import your logo onto every photo you want to watermark. : )
